Question:

The base of a triangle is 16 cm and its area is 144 cm2. Find its corresponding height, with respect to the given base.

Options:

18 cm

9 cm

24 cm

12 cm

Correct Answer:

18 cm

Explanation:

We know that,

Area of a triangle = \(\frac{1}{2}\) × base × height

We have,

The base of a triangle = 16 cm

 and its area = 144 cm2

\(\frac{1}{2}\) × 16 × height = 144

= 8 × height = 144

= height = 18
